PostgresChina 2018 张启程 为什么我们抛弃MongoDB和MySQL,选择PgSQL
一定准确,在此抛砖引玉,只是结合我们团队业务场景来 分享下我们选择数据库的过程。 • 不是数据库不好用, • 而是我们不会用, • 是我们用的姿势不对! 2018年PostgreSQL中国技术大会 主要业务场景 • IM工具+SCRM系统(高并发、低延迟、稳定) • 大量客户需要私有化云服务器部署(云更新) • 需求变更频繁,不适合关系型数据库 2018年PostgreSQL中国技术大会 目前服务器架构 2018年PostgreSQL中国技术大会 种方式,会为甲方增加很多服务器以及运维成本,可能客 户数据量很少,也需要使用双数据库,更新运维都比较麻 烦。 2018年PostgreSQL中国技术大会 PgSQL≈MySQL+MongoDB • 个人认为,PgSQL结合了MySQL关系型数据库事务处理能力 以及MongoDB的大数据处理能力。稳定性强,高并发,支 持JSON,扩展字段特别方便。 • 我们团队没有大量专业的DBA运维人员,业务迭代也非常 2018年PostgreSQL中国技术大会 关于PgSQL运维 • 由于我们团队没有大量特别专业的DBA,我们服务的客户 甚至连运维人员都没有!而我们的业务又必须保障绝对稳 定,经过反复尝试,我们放弃了自建数据库的方式(坑太 多!填不完) • 目前所有业务全部使用阿里云的PgSQL,针对不同客户的业 务量大小,选择不同配置的数据库,开通简单,拓展扩容 方便。我们的客户也不需要太专业的运维人员就可以直接 使用,(稳如死狗!)0 码力 | 9 页 | 563.82 KB | 1 年前3实现PostgreSQL逻辑复制实战
PostgreSQL 主库 数据库中间件 备1 消息队列 对数据的写操作 PostgreSQL 动态节点管理 … 核心库 查询库 对数据库的读操作 备2 备份 归档 运维监控 数据库总体架构 应用 逻辑复制 2016Postgres中国用户大会 Postgres Conference China 2016 中国用户大会 SQL语句 数据0 码力 | 17 页 | 1.90 MB | 1 年前3阿里云 AnalyticDB for PostgreSQL - 打造更简单易用的Cloud SQL Data Warehouse
2 云化在线数仓 : 简化、敏捷、一栈式构筑数据仓库 • 一键实现 十分钟 集群创建部署 • 图形化实例管理及自动监控报警 实例SQL安全审计 实例实时监控 实例配置信息 • 云上多种生态工具配套: DTS数据传输 QuickBI DataV 数据集成 阿里云数据工 具服务 阿里云第三方 服务 … … Kettel 客户案例 – 阿里妈妈数据银行广告业务 生成 roaring0 码力 | 22 页 | 2.98 MB | 1 年前3postgresql操作手册
select pg_size_pre�y(pg_rela�on_size('table_name')); #以方便阅读的单位列 出表的大小 ★不建议使用带\反斜杠的内置命令,有些sql终端工具不支持发送带有\反斜杠 的命令 ★第7章、表 字段操作 ★第8章、表 数据操作 db_test=# \d tablexx;0 码力 | 17 页 | 445.84 KB | 1 年前3
共 4 条
- 1